WebApr 14, 2024 · Aurora comes from Latin aurōra, “dawn,” which was also the name of the Roman goddess of sunrise. Aurōra has two distant and unexpected relatives in English: east and Easter, both of which originally referred to the direction of the sunrise. In the context of lights in the sky, aurora was first recorded in English in the early 18th century.
